Uttar Pradesh Becomes First State to Fully Implement GeM System

National | Dated: 17 Dec 2024

Uttar Pradesh has become the first state in India to fully implement the central government’s e-marketplace (GeM) system, replacing its old tendering system to eliminate corruption and ensure fair competition among suppliers. The shift is expected to save the state over Rs 2,000 crore annually and streamline procurement processes.
